Output 5286e74037881f2d60e11183544b3f7fce8f4130eaed1130eb4d21bb52fd49f8:3

value
108696607
script pubkey
OP_0 OP_PUSHBYTES_32 893673b2081129febd194ba1251bc0f22105024019044432f599ff22f8ec91bf
address
ltc1q3ym88vsgzy5la0gefwsj2x7q7gss2qjqryzygvh4n8lj978vjxlsu2w3ss
transaction
5286e74037881f2d60e11183544b3f7fce8f4130eaed1130eb4d21bb52fd49f8
spent
true